Transaction 08cf74705939a9c0450cf3ea79d75e231576e62b63a55fcae2e3b0072d2cf2c2

2 Input
2 Outputs
  • 08cf74705939a9c0450cf3ea79d75e231576e62b63a55fcae2e3b0072d2cf2c2:0
  • value  20000000
    address  39QFzzjJ6cS5pfeEB4ay2PPUAxSqksy9SF
  • 08cf74705939a9c0450cf3ea79d75e231576e62b63a55fcae2e3b0072d2cf2c2:1
  • value  9056449
    address  12TBFVYJXu8yanxsC48DH7tzkBmDHW4PHZ